What is FACEIT and Why Do You Need It?

FACEIT is a third-party competitive gaming platform founded in 2012. Unlike Valve's official matchmaking, FACEIT offers its own server infrastructure, independent ranking system, and strict fair play control. The platform supports multiple games, but achieved greatest popularity in Counter-Strike. FACEIT's main advantages:
Server technical improvements – run at 128 tick frequency, double the standard 64-tick Valve servers. In practice, this means precise hit registration, smooth movement, and better utility response. Every player notices the difference – shots register exactly where the crosshair aimed, and enemy movements look more natural when playing FACEIT in CS2.
Three-tier anti-cheat protection – the system works differently than VAC. The platform uses a client application to track running programs, a kernel-level driver operates at system core level, and SDK protects data transmission. This approach detects cheaters in real-time, not weeks after violations. The system blocks hardware characteristics when detecting cheats.
Transparent ELO ranking system – built on numerical rating from 100 with no upper limit. Players are distributed across levels from Level 1 to Level 10, with the region's top 1000 players receiving Challenger status. Unlike Premier Mode, on FACEIT it's always clear how many points you can gain or lose when starting to play FACEIT in CS2.
High competitive atmosphere – players come purposefully to seriously improve skills and win fairly. Communication is more active, players strive for victory and use voice chat to coordinate actions.
Solving the cheater problem – the platform was created for players tired of unfair play in official matchmaking. If every third game features a suspicious account, moving to FACEIT becomes a logical solution. The verification system and active anti-cheat make cheating a risky endeavor.
FACEIT Requirements
Before registration, it's important to verify requirement compliance. Since 2024-2025, rules have tightened. The main requirement is having Prime status in CS2. Without it, linking the game to your account is impossible. Prime from CS:GO transfers automatically. New players need to purchase Prime through Steam for $14.99.
Mandatory Registration Requirements
These conditions must be met obligatorily; without fulfilling these conditions, playing FACEIT in CS2 will be impossible. The platform automatically checks compliance when linking the game.
Prime status in CS2 – purchased in Steam for $14.99 or transferred from CS:GO.
Public Steam profile – "My Profile" and "Game Details" settings must be Public.
CS2 in library – the game must be purchased through Steam.
Stable internet connection – preferably ping not exceeding 50-60 ms.
No VAC bans – accounts with bans won't link to FACEIT.
Steam privacy settings are critical. Without a public profile, FACEIT won't access game data for statistics and matchmaking. Settings can be changed in the "Privacy Settings" section with a few clicks.
Players with less than 25 hours in CS2 must pass additional verification through passport or phone number. This is a measure against smurfs and multi-accounts. Having Premier Mode matches gives an advantage – the platform automatically converts Premier rating to corresponding FACEIT ELO.
Many worry about payment requirements. The free FACEIT Free version is available to all without match or time restrictions. Differences from paid versions include limited matchmaking customization and less map control. Paid subscriptions Plus ($6.99/month) and Premium ($10.99/month) unlock additional conveniences.
Step-by-Step Guide: Registration and First Match

The registration process takes 20-30 minutes. Main stages of FACEIT preparation include the following steps:
Step 1. Account Creation – navigate to faceit.com through browser. The main page features a "CREATE ACCOUNT" button opening the registration form. The platform offers several methods: via email, Steam, Facebook, or Google. The most convenient option for CS2 is Steam registration, automatically linking accounts. When registering via email, fill the form: create a nickname, provide email, create password, and enter full name. After completion, the system will ask to select main game – mark Counter-Strike 2. Next parameter is region selection. For Russia and CIS, Europe or Eastern Europe are optimal, depending on how you plan to play FACEIT in CS2.
Step 2. Steam Profile Linking – in FACEIT personal cabinet, find the Settings section, then Integrations tab. Here's located the Connect Steam button, redirecting to authorization. Steam Guard will request confirmation, after which you must grant FACEIT permission to access game data. A critically important rule – one Steam account can be linked to only one FACEIT profile. Creating multiple accounts is prohibited and punishable by permanent ban. The system detects multi-accounts through hardware analysis, IP addresses, and behavioral patterns.
Step 3. Identity Verification – a key element in fighting cheaters. New players with less than 25 hours will be offered verification. Two types exist: through ID (passport photo upload) and phone number (SMS code). The process is automated and takes from several minutes to a couple hours to play FACEIT in CS2.
Step 4. Client and Anti-cheat Installation – without the official client, match access is closed. The site has a Downloads section for application download. The installer weighs 100-150 MB and is Windows-compatible. Installation process is standard: run file, follow instructions, choose folder. After installation, the client requests login and password. Anti-cheat runs in background and must be launched before each match. The program checks running processes and monitors file integrity.
Step 5. Search Parameter Configuration – before first match, configure parameters. Select minimum five active maps (on Free you can ban three) and minimum four geographically close servers.
Step 6. First Match Launch – when settings are complete, press Play button in client. The system begins searching for players with similar ELO, taking 1-2 minutes. When match is found, a FACEIT notification appears with Accept button – all ten players have 30 seconds to confirm. After acceptance, teams form, captains ban maps, client automatically launches CS2 and connects to server.
First games are calibration matches – they more strongly influence initial rating. If you have Premier rating and meet minimum requirements, the platform automatically converts it to ELO. For players without Premier history, starting ELO is set at 1000 points (Level 4).
FACEIT Rank System and ELO
Understanding the ranking system is important for those wanting serious development. ELO is a numerical rating system developed for chess and adapted for team games. On FACEIT, each player starts with a certain point amount (usually 1000), growing with wins and falling with FACEIT CS2 losses.
The change mechanics consider not only results but team strength difference. With equal teams, winners take about 25 points. If a weak team beats a strong one, they receive more (30-35), and the strong team loses correspondingly more. Important note: ELO doesn't account for individual match statistics. With victory, all receive equal points regardless of personal score.

The most populated category is Level 4, where most new players start. The path from Level 4 to Level 7 takes several months of regular play. Upper levels (8-9) represent serious competition with excellent game understanding.
Above Level 10 exists Challenger status – for the region's top 1000 players. To obtain it, you need ELO above 2000, minimum 50 wins in the main region per season, and most matches in one region. FACEIT operates on a seasonal system with partial rating resets. Rewards include bonuses for those choosing to play FACEIT in CS2 – unique badge and FPL qualification opportunity.
Gameplay Features

Transitioning to FACEIT requires adaptation. The difference between 64-tick and 128-tick servers is felt every round. On servers with doubled frequency, player movements are smoother and shooting more predictable. Sprays register more accurately – with proper recoil control, bullets land where needed.
Before each match, map selection occurs through a ban system. Each team appoints a captain – usually the player with highest ELO. Captains take turns banning maps until one remains. This system creates a strategic element – experienced captains study opponent statistics before banning when choosing to play FACEIT in CS2.
Voice communication is significantly more active than regular matchmaking. Practically everyone uses microphones, shares position information, and coordinates actions. This creates team atmosphere but increases emotionality. The positive side is finding good teammates in matches.
During matches, anti-cheat constantly monitors the system. Three-tier protection works comprehensively: client application tracks programs, kernel-level driver controls system processes, and SDK protects data. Upon detecting suspicious activity, a player can be instantly banned.
FACEIT supports party play – you can create lobbies up to five people. This is an effective way to increase win chances, since a familiar team coordinates better understanding how to enable FACEIT in CS2 than random players. Average party winrate is 10-15% higher than solo queue. For solo players, Party Finder exists for finding teammates.

Tips for Improving Rating
Key Growth Principles
These recommendations are based on thousands of players' experience who've traveled the path from low levels to Level 10. Following these rules accelerates progress and makes the process more efficient.
Play in a consistent team – five-stack winrate is 10-15% higher than solo.
Analyze demos – watching 3-4 replays weekly reduces mistakes by a third.
Master utilities – 1-2 rounds are decided by proper grenades.
Control emotions – maximum 3-4 matches in a row with 30-minute breaks.
Focus on your own game – look for personal mistakes rather than blaming team.
Study 3-4 maps deeply – expert on several maps beats mediocrity on all.
Common mistakes include solo queuing without team (rank-up chances twice lower), ignoring utilities (critical from Level 5+), and absence of breaks between loss streaks. Playstyle changes depending on how you start playing FACEIT in CS2 at different levels: at 1-3 mechanics and aim are important, at 4-6 – economy understanding and basic strategies, at 7-9 – team play and complex utilities, at Level 10 professional approach with perfect communication is required.
